A man in his 20s died in hospital last night (March 5) after being found with stab wounds in Tottenham. 

Police discovered the man in Arnold Road after receiving a call reporting a stabbing at 10.17pm.

The London Ambulance Service (LAS) also attended alongside officers, with paramedics treating him at the scene before taking him to hospital. 

A police spokesperson said the force awaits a formal identification and confirmation that the man’s family have been informed. A post-mortem examination will be arranged in due course.

A crime scene remains in place, with no arrests made at this stage. 

Police are asking anyone with information or any witnesses to call 101 or tweet @MetCC, quoting reference 6900/05Mar.
